There has been a conference of the Law Ministers of the various States in India where our Prime Minister and other Ministers have made speeches, the main trend of which happens to be that justice should be speedy as well as inexpensive; but the hard fact remains that during all this period the justice has been made dearer and dearer by the Government. During the last few months the court-fee in the Punjab has been raised by 33 p.c., and where under the Indian Court-fees Act there was a sliding scale from 7-1/2 p.c. reduced to even 2 p.c. and with a maximum of Rs. 2,000, now the fees are charged upto 15 per cent. without any maximum. The ‘fees’ have been made a source of ‘revenue’. If this is cheapening justice, some other word for this will have to be found. It is argued that expenses of administration have increased but the value of the litigant’s money has not increased and increase of percentage cannot be understood.
